The Crossings, Mountain View, CA Local Guide

How much does it cost to rent an apartment in The Crossings?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| The Crossings Studio Apartments | $3,320 | $1,873 | $4,846 |
| The Crossings 1 Bedroom Apartments | $4,361 | $1,185 | $8,568 |
| The Crossings 2 Bedroom Apartments | $5,550 | $2,795 | $10,000+ |
| The Crossings 3 Bedroom Apartments | $6,612 | $4,995 | $8,221 |
| The Crossings 4 Bedroom Apartments | $5,000 | $5,000 | $5,000 |
